Mohammed Shami rescues car accident victim near Nainital
Indian cricketer Mohammed Shami, renowned for his stellar performance in the recent ODI World Cup, emerged as a real-life hero by rescuing a car accident victim in Uttarakhand.
Shami took to Instagram to share his courageous act, posting a video of the aftermath of a car accident near Nainital, where he helped save a life. His post, which read “He’s so lucky god gave him 2nd life,” shows the seriousness of the accident and Shami’s timely intervention.
Shami’s Remarkable World Cup Journey
Despite a heart-wrenching defeat in the World Cup final against Australia, Shami’s contribution to the Indian team was noteworthy. He clinched 24 wickets in seven matches with an impressive average, but his inclusion in the playing XI only came after an injury to Hardik Pandya.
Record-Breaking Performances on the Field
Shami’s World Cup campaign was marked by extraordinary achievements, including a five-wicket haul in his very first match of the tournament and recording the best bowling figures by an Indian in a World Cup semifinal against New Zealand.
